Output 18dc381f1dfd53894fe027c1f7cb5cf43dc3b62d29aa8318a71ccc3ad808bf39:0

value
1848105814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cf87a1385464bdf5defbfa70f9fc227f09a807f OP_EQUAL
address
3AAbkfeJMhpjnWZTBAVCsmNEDd146tMPRy
transaction
18dc381f1dfd53894fe027c1f7cb5cf43dc3b62d29aa8318a71ccc3ad808bf39
spent
true